Background and Startup Origins
- Shaurya Singh began his journey into programming in 2018, initially encountering syntax errors and challenges while learning to code 0s.
- Shaurya Singh is a student at National Public School IDPL, currently in grade 9, and serves as the founder and CEO of New Youth Technologies 25s.
- The name "New Youth Technologies" is derived from the Hindi word "Yuva," meaning youth, combined with the word "new," reflecting the belief that the younger generation is responsible for driving innovation in a digital world 35s.
AI as a Productivity Lever
- Artificial Intelligence is not intended to replace individuals, but rather to automate time-consuming tasks, allowing people to focus on more meaningful work 1m5s.
- Many students experience anxiety regarding the necessity of learning skills like essay writing or coding when AI tools like ChatGPT and Claude can perform these tasks rapidly 1m25s.
- After years of learning to code through tutorials and projects, Shaurya Singh faced a choice when AI tools became capable of generating code and analyzing data: view AI as a threat to his skills or as a lever to increase productivity 2m6s.
- By choosing to use AI as a lever, Shaurya Singh’s startup is able to automate digital marketing tasks at a scale that would be impossible for one person to achieve alone 2m45s.
Human Direction and Strategy
- AI lacks an inherent understanding of a brand's voice or the significance behind content, requiring human direction to be effective 2m55s.
- The core strategy for navigating the rise of AI is to direct the technology rather than compete against it 3m10s.
- Students are encouraged to use AI to accelerate their learning process rather than to avoid work, such as by asking AI to explain concepts and provide quizzes instead of having it complete assignments entirely 3m25s.
AI as a Learning and Prototyping Tool
- Artificial intelligence functions as a patient, non-judgmental tutor capable of explaining complex concepts like coding or grammar repeatedly without frustration 0s.
- Individuals should utilize artificial intelligence as a tool for learning and building rather than treating it like a vending machine 7s.
- Artificial intelligence significantly reduces the time required to move from an initial idea to a functional prototype, allowing a single person to accomplish in a weekend what previously required a team of five over three months 16s.
- Success in entrepreneurship does not require waiting until one feels ready, but rather requires curiosity and the willingness to begin using available tools immediately 25s.
Maintaining Human Voice and Judgment
- Artificial intelligence should be used to amplify a human's unique voice and vision rather than replacing it entirely 36s.
- Social media accounts that rely solely on artificial intelligence to generate and post content often experience lower engagement and trust because audiences can detect the lack of a human presence 44s.
- Effective use of artificial intelligence involves a human maintaining control over the point of view, judgment, and taste, while using the technology to improve execution, such as better captions, analytics, and consistency 56s.
